15-year-old Reporoa boy in a stable condition

Published: Fri 31 Dec 2010 03:49 PM
A 15-year-old Reporoa boy is in a stable condition in a ward at Waikato Hospital today.
He was a passenger in a ute tray when it rolled on Reporoa's Rakau Rd, northeast of Taupo, at 1.45pm on Wednesday .
A 16-year-old boy died at the scene.
The teenager was transported to Waikato Hospital by Taupo's Youthtown Helicopter.
Meanwhile the 52-year-old Hamilton man pinned under his bus outside Waikato Hospital's carpark building, also on Wednesday, is in a serious condition in Waikato Hospital's intensive care unit.
